The Latest Innovations in Cancer Detection and Treatment
Cancer remains one of the most formidable challenges in modern medicine. However, significant strides have been made in both the detection and treatment of this complex group of diseases. With advancements in technology and a deeper understanding of cancer biology, innovative approaches are emerging that promise to revolutionize how we identify and combat cancer. This article delves into some of the latest innovations in cancer detection and treatment, offering an informative overview of the cutting-edge developments in this critical field.
Cancer Detection Innovations
Early detection of cancer significantly improves the chances of successful treatment and survival. Traditional methods like biopsies, imaging, and blood tests have been the mainstay for decades. However, recent innovations are pushing the boundaries of what is possible in cancer detection.
Liquid Biopsies
One of the most promising advancements in cancer detection is the development of liquid biopsies. Unlike traditional biopsies, which require tissue samples, liquid biopsies analyze cancer-related biomarkers in bodily fluids such as blood, urine, or saliva. This non-invasive approach not only reduces patient discomfort but also allows for more frequent monitoring of cancer progression and response to treatment.
Liquid biopsies work by detecting circulating tumor DNA (ctDNA) and other cancer-related molecules. These biomarkers can provide critical information about the genetic mutations and characteristics of the tumor, enabling personalized treatment plans. Companies like Guardant Health and Foundation Medicine are at the forefront of developing liquid biopsy technologies, which are already being used in clinical settings to detect cancers such as lung, breast, and colorectal.
Artificial Intelligence (AI) and Machine Learning
Artificial intelligence and machine learning algorithms are transforming cancer detection by enhancing the accuracy and efficiency of diagnostic processes. AI-powered tools can analyze vast amounts of medical data, including imaging scans and pathology reports, to identify patterns that may be indicative of cancer.
For instance, Google’s DeepMind has developed an AI system capable of analyzing mammograms with a level of accuracy comparable to expert radiologists. Similarly, PathAI uses machine learning to improve the accuracy of pathology diagnoses by identifying cancerous cells in tissue samples. These AI-driven innovations not only reduce the risk of human error but also expedite the diagnostic process, allowing for earlier intervention.
Multi-Cancer Early Detection (MCED) Tests
Multi-cancer early detection (MCED) tests are a revolutionary approach to screening for multiple types of cancer simultaneously. These tests analyze genetic and epigenetic changes in cell-free DNA (cfDNA) circulating in the bloodstream. By detecting specific methylation patterns associated with different cancers, MCED tests can identify the presence of multiple cancers at an early stage.
GRAIL, a biotechnology company, has developed an MCED test called Galleri, which can detect over 50 types of cancer from a single blood draw. This innovative test has the potential to transform cancer screening by enabling the early detection of cancers that currently lack effective screening methods, such as pancreatic and ovarian cancer.

Advances in Cancer Treatment
While early detection is crucial, effective treatment is equally important in the fight against cancer. Recent innovations in cancer treatment are focused on personalized and targeted therapies, which aim to minimize side effects and improve patient outcomes.
Immunotherapy
Immunotherapy has emerged as one of the most promising approaches to cancer treatment. This innovative therapy harnesses the body’s immune system to recognize and attack cancer cells. There are several types of immunotherapy, including checkpoint inhibitors, CAR-T cell therapy, and cancer vaccines.
Checkpoint inhibitors, such as pembrolizumab (Keytruda) and nivolumab (Opdivo), work by blocking proteins that prevent immune cells from attacking cancer cells. These drugs have shown remarkable success in treating cancers like melanoma, lung cancer, and Hodgkin lymphoma.
CAR-T cell therapy involves genetically modifying a patient’s T cells to express chimeric antigen receptors (CARs) that target specific cancer cells. This personalized approach has demonstrated significant efficacy in treating certain types of blood cancers, such as acute lymphoblastic leukemia (ALL) and diffuse large B-cell lymphoma (DLBCL).
Cancer vaccines, another form of immunotherapy, aim to stimulate the immune system to recognize and destroy cancer cells. These vaccines can be designed to target specific tumor antigens, providing a personalized treatment option for patients.
Targeted Therapy
Targeted therapies are designed to specifically attack cancer cells while sparing healthy cells, thereby reducing side effects. These therapies work by targeting specific molecules involved in cancer growth and progression.
One example of targeted therapy is the use of tyrosine kinase inhibitors (TKIs) to treat cancers with specific genetic mutations. For instance, imatinib (Gleevec) targets the BCR-ABL fusion protein in chronic myeloid leukemia (CML), leading to remarkable improvements in patient outcomes. Similarly, drugs like trastuzumab (Herceptin) target the HER2 protein in HER2-positive breast cancer, significantly improving survival rates.
Another promising area of targeted therapy is the development of antibody-drug conjugates (ADCs). These innovative drugs consist of an antibody linked to a potent cytotoxic agent. The antibody specifically binds to cancer cells, delivering the cytotoxic agent directly to the tumor and minimizing damage to healthy tissues. Examples of ADCs include ado-trastuzumab emtansine (Kadcyla) for HER2-positive breast cancer and brentuximab vedotin (Adcetris) for Hodgkin lymphoma.
Precision Medicine
Precision medicine is an approach that tailors treatment to the individual characteristics of each patient and their cancer. This innovative strategy involves analyzing the genetic and molecular profile of a patient’s tumor to identify specific mutations and alterations that can be targeted with personalized therapies.
The use of next-generation sequencing (NGS) has revolutionized precision medicine by enabling comprehensive genomic profiling of tumors. Companies like Foundation Medicine and Tempus offer NGS-based tests that provide detailed information about the genetic alterations in a patient’s cancer. This information can guide the selection of targeted therapies and clinical trials, ensuring that patients receive the most effective treatments for their specific cancer.

Asthma: A Long-Term Condition
Asthma is not a fleeting illness that disappears once symptoms lessen. Even during seemingly “good phases,” inflammation may still be silently active, posing risks to lung health. An Asthma Specialist looks beyond immediate symptom relief and emphasizes long-term lung preservation.
This proactive approach can help prevent a gradual decline in lung capacity that often goes unnoticed until everyday activities become increasingly challenging. Regular check-ups and ongoing monitoring are essential. These enable specialists to evaluate lung function and adjust treatment plans accordingly.
Engaging in proactive management strategies, such as making lifestyle changes and adhering to prescribed medications, is crucial for effective asthma control. Additionally, educating patients about potential triggers and avoidance strategies equips them to manage their condition more effectively.
The Significance of Long-Term Monitoring
Over time, the triggers for asthma may transform. Stress levels fluctuate, and work environments change. A proficient Asthma Specialist monitors these variations and tailors treatment as necessary. What worked two years ago may no longer be sufficient, and routine follow-ups help catch issues early.

Impact of Early Loading on Mini Dental Implants
Mini dental implants have revolutionised tooth replacement and denture stabilisation, offering patients a minimally invasive, cost effective solution. Unlike traditional implants, their smaller diameter allows placement in areas with limited bone volume and often reduces the need for extensive grafting.
While the surgical procedure itself is refined, one of the most debated topics in mini implant dentistry is early loading, placing a functional or provisional restoration before full osseointegration.
Understanding how early loading influences implant stability is crucial for clinicians and patients seeking predictable, long term results. This article explores the biological principles, advantages, risks, and clinical considerations of early loading for mini dental implants, emphasizing strategies to maximize stability and optimize outcomes.

Understanding Mini Dental Implants
Mini dental implants are narrow diameter implants, typically less than 3 mm in width, often designed as a single, integrated unit. Their compact design enables placement in areas where conventional implants might require bone augmentation. Common clinical uses include:
- Stabilising removable dentures
- Replacing small teeth in narrow spaces
- Supporting single tooth restorations in limited bone scenarios
The advantages of mini dental implants include minimally invasive surgery, reduced healing time, and fewer appointments. However, their smaller surface area makes achieving and maintaining stability especially critical. Proper assessment and careful planning are essential to ensure the implant withstands functional loads during the early healing phase.
What is Early Loading?
Early loading refers to the placement of a restoration, whether provisional or functional, on an implant before complete osseointegration has occurred. Unlike delayed loading, which typically waits three to six months for healing, early loading introduces mechanical function to the implant within a shorter time frame.
Loading Protocols
- Immediate loading: Restoration placed within 48 hours of implant insertion
- Early loading: Restoration placed between 2 and 8 weeks post placement
- Delayed loading: Restoration placed after full osseointegration, usually 3–6 months
Mini dental implants are often considered ideal for early loading due to their ability to achieve high primary stability, which is critical for the prevention of micromovements that could compromise bone integration.
Biological Principles Behind Implant Stability
Successful early loading relies on a balance between mechanical stability and biological healing.
Primary Stability
Primary stability is the mechanical engagement of the implant with surrounding bone immediately after placement. Factors influencing primary stability include:
- Bone density and quality
- Implant design and surface characteristics
- Precision of the surgical technique
Secondary Stability
Secondary stability develops over time as osseointegration occurs, bone cells grow and attach to the implant surface, creating long term anchorage. Introducing functional loading too early, without sufficient primary stability, can result in micromovement and impede secondary stability.
Maintaining stability during the early loading phase is therefore essential to prevent implant failure.

Risks and Limitations of Early Loading
Despite its advantages, early loading is not universally suitable. Understanding potential risks allows clinicians to mitigate complications:
- Micromotion: Excessive movement may disrupt osseointegration
- Bone quality: Poor density increases failure risk
- Occlusal overload: Strong bite forces or parafunctional habits such as bruxism can destabilise the implant
- Complex cases: Multi unit restorations or angled implants may not tolerate early loading
In some situations, delayed loading remains the safest option, particularly when primary stability is uncertain or the patient’s bone quality is suboptimal.
